One dead, two injured after shooting outside Stampede Houston on Eastex Freeway

HOUSTON, TX – The Harris County Sheriff’s Office is investigating a shooting that left one person dead and two others injured early Sunday morning outside Stampede Houston.

The shooting occurred around 1:37 a.m. in the parking lot of Stampede Houston, located at 11925 Eastex Freeway. Deputies with the Harris County Sheriff’s Office arrived to find an off-duty deputy performing life-saving measures on a 25-year-old male with multiple gunshot wounds. The male was transported to a nearby hospital where he was pronounced deceased.

A 31-year-old female and a 19-year-old male also arrived at a nearby hospital for treatment related to the shooting.

According to investigators, an altercation occurred in the parking lot when an unknown person or persons opened fire, striking multiple individuals. The identity of the deceased is being withheld pending notification of next of kin.
